An opportunity has arisen for a for a highly motivated/dynamic individual to become a key member of our team on a part time basis. We are currently looking for an enthusiastic and experienced administrator to be based in the Emergency Operations Centre at Speke, Liverpool.

You will be responsible for many administrative functions within Estuary Point EOC, work that you will be required to do will include the ordering of uniform, typing of letters, personal filing, to process and liaise with payroll regarding salaries, to maintain staff and patient confidentiality at all times and to provide administrative support to the Regional/Service Delivery Managers and their team including recording of formal minutes, working with investigations and police forces within the Cheshire and Merseyside footprint.

The Emergency Operations Centre function makes a vital contribution to the delivery of first-class patient care, 24 hours per day, 7 days per week.

The position requires excellent written/ verbal communication skills and the ability to work on own initiative. Additionally, problem solving skills along with the ability to plan, organise and work under pressure are essential.

Educated to the required standard, or with equivalent diploma/ level of knowledge, you will have experience of inputting and accessing Windows based packages and enjoy working in a fast paced environment. You must have experience of producing and developing complex documents such as spreadsheets, databases and reports. A minimum of two years experience working within a fast paced administrative and operational environment is essential.

This advert relates to a a part time vacancy at 15 hours per week with 1 position being offered.

North West Ambulance Service NHS Trust provides 24 hour, 365 days a year accident and emergency services to those in need of emergency medical treatment and transport.

Our highly skilled staff provide life-saving care to patients in the community and take people to hospital or a place of care if needed.

We also provide non-emergency patient transport services for those patients who require non-emergency transport to and from hospital and who are unable to travel unaided because of their medical condition or clinical need.

Alongside the other emergency services, we also work to ensure the safety of the public and treatment of patients in the event of a major incident.

We also deliver the NHS 111 service in the North West. NHS 111 replaced NHS Direct in 2013. This service was introduced to make it easier for people to access local NHS healthcare services in England. It provides non-emergency medical help fast, and is available 24 hours a day, 365 days a year.
